From 5dd5608e5b285aefa167774ed9578119cb13e474 Mon Sep 17 00:00:00 2001 From: Joseph Kennedy Date: Thu, 24 Aug 2017 20:32:41 -0400 Subject: [PATCH] Switch to BooleanFields --- netbox/dcim/forms.py |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/netbox/dcim/forms.py b/netbox/dcim/forms.py index 9f4d6f4df..114676f68 100644 --- a/netbox/dcim/forms.py +++ b/netbox/dcim/forms.py @@ -1543,7 +1543,7 @@ class InterfaceCSVForm(forms.ModelForm): ) lag = FlexibleModelChoiceField( required=False, - queryset = Interface.objects.order_naturally().filter(device=device,form_factor=IFACE_FF_LAG), + queryset = Interface.objects.order_naturally().filter(form_factor=IFACE_FF_LAG), help_text='Lag Name', error_messages={'invalid_choice': 'Lag not found.'} ) @@ -1559,7 +1559,7 @@ class InterfaceCSVForm(forms.ModelForm): required=False, help_text='Description for interface' ) - enabled = forms.CharField( + enabled = forms.BooleanField( required=False, help_text='Enabled/Disabled' ) @@ -1571,15 +1571,15 @@ class InterfaceCSVForm(forms.ModelForm): required=False, help_text='Management Only' ) - is_virtual = forms.CharField( + is_virtual = forms.BooleanField( required=False, help_text='Is Virtual?' ) - is_wireless = forms.CharField( + is_wireless = forms.BooleanField( required=False, help_text='Is Wireless?' ) - is_lag = forms.CharField( + is_lag = forms.BooleanField( required=False, help_text='Is Lag?' )